like that one? if so, it was the origanal, i ripped it off the car since i got it, but its just a big sheet of plastic cut to match the front bumpers angle, then hinged up with them screw thingys, i dont know what they are called, and bolted fast to the the rad support on the underside. simple mod you can do yourself cheap...

I used some stuff referred to as Garage door moulding. It's meant to line the bottom of garage doors and cover the slats.
I did it back when I drove a Honda. It looked nice, cost less than $30 (CAD) and was flexible and helped protect my front bumper from scraping on every curb or speed bump.
